243. Responding to Layne Norton on SEED OILS

This episode is my response to Layne’s video about seed oils. Due to the pervasive mainstream support for seed oils, I believe it’s extremely important to shed some light on the hidden truth behind these oils. There is a lot of conflicting evidence on seed oils out there. Looking at the totality of the evidence can be very misleading, so we must look at the details. By thoroughly breaking down each trial from Layne’s video, we can see massive flaws in the methods and designs of each study. Trans fat consumption by the control group and multifactorial interventions in the experimental group were the primary confounding variables.
